This attractive modern stone-built detached home has been thoughtfully enhanced by the current owners to create a beautifully presented and highly inviting family residence, ideally positioned in one of the Ribble Valley’s most sought-after locations. Situated just a short stroll from Stonyhurst College and the ever-popular Shireburn Arms, the property combines stylish contemporary living with the charm and tranquillity of village life.

Internally, the accommodation is both tasteful and well planned throughout. A welcoming entrance porch with Karndean flooring, which continues seamlessly across the ground floor, leads into the home and provides access to a stylish 2pc cloakroom complete with slate-topped wash basin and dual flush WC. A dedicated study enjoys a front-facing aspect with attractive sandstone sill, ideal for those working from home.

The impressive breakfast kitchen is fitted with a range of bespoke cabinetry and features Quartz work surfaces with tiled splashbacks, a Belfast sink with mixer tap, integrated dishwasher, space for a range cooker with extractor above and room for a tall fridge freezer. French doors open directly onto the rear garden, while an internal door provides access to the garage. The kitchen flows openly into the superb living and dining space, centred around a gas-fired multi-fuel effect stove set upon a stone hearth with stone surround and rustic brick inset, creating a warm and characterful focal point. Windows to the front and French doors to the rear allow for an abundance of natural light throughout.

To the first floor, a bright landing with spindled balustrade gives access to four generously proportioned bedrooms. The principal bedroom benefits from fitted sliding wardrobes and a contemporary 3pc en-suite shower room featuring a rainfall shower with additional attachment, wash basin, dual flush WC and part tiled walls. The luxurious family bathroom has been beautifully appointed with a freestanding bath incorporating waterfall tap and shower attachment, separate rainfall shower cubicle, vanity wash basin, dual flush WC, part tiled elevations and a front-facing window.

Externally, the property continues to impress. To the front, an attractive resin driveway provides off-road parking and leads to the integral garage. The delightful south-westerly facing rear garden enjoys a wonderful degree of privacy along with charming countryside aspects beyond. A substantial oak-effect Millboard composite decked terrace with built-in seating offers the perfect space for entertaining and outdoor dining, with steps leading down to a generous lawn screened by mature hedging. Beneath the decking is a useful open storage area. The garage benefits from an electric roller door and includes the floor-mounted boiler, plumbing for a washing machine, space for a dryer, built-in sink and external access to the rear garden.
